Bobby Witt Jr.’s Total Bases Prop

Still listed at plus-money over at DraftKings, Bobby Witt Jr. to Record 2+ Total Bases is the easiest way to profit on the Royals of late.

He’s recorded at least two total bases in 15 of his last 21 games, averaging a remarkable 3.71 bases per game. In that stretch, he finished with at least three bases 13 times, including in seven of his last nine.

While Paul Blackburn is pitching well overall for Oakland, he still ranks in the 34th percentile in xBA (expected batting average) and his 4.17 xFIP (expected Fielding Independent Pitching) is middling at best.

Blackburn’s second-most used pitch is a cutter, though opponents are hitting .385 against it. Well, Bobby is mashing cutters, generating a Run Value of 8 while slugging .813.

Most defensive metrics make the A’s handily the worst team in the league and their 5.54 bullpen ERA is at the bottom by a hefty margin as well. Even if Blackburn pitches well, Witt Jr. will have ample opportunity to cash this prop.
